package fesl
import (
"strconv"
"github.com/Synaxis/bfheroesFesl/inter/network"
"github.com/Synaxis/bfheroesFesl/inter/network/codec"
"github.com/sirupsen/logrus"
)
const (
rankUpdateStats = "UpdateStats"
)
type ansUpdateStats struct {
TXN string `fesl:"TXN"`
Users []userStats `fesl:"u"`
}
type userStats struct {
O int `fesl:"o"`
Ot int `fesl:"ot"`
Stats []updateStat `fesl:"s"`
}
type updateStat struct {
Key string `fesl:"k"`
Pt int `fesl:"pt"`
T string `fesl:"t"`
Ut int `fesl:"ut"`
Value string `fesl:"v"`
}
// UpdateStats - updates stats about a soldier
func (fm *Fesl) UpdateStats(event network.EvProcess) {
//go pointers
answer := event.Process.Msg
convert := strconv.Itoa
//answer payload
ans := ansUpdateStats{TXN: rankUpdateStats, Users: []userStats{}}
//data types
userId := event.Client.HashState.Get("uID")
users, _ := strconv.Atoi(answer["u.[]"])
// //Checks for afk/security
// if firstLogin{
// logrus.Println("Test")
// return
// }
AFK := !event.Client.IsActive
if AFK {
logrus.Println("=AFK=")
return
}
for i := 0; i < users; i++ {
owner, ok := answer["u."+convert(i)+".o"]
if event.Client.HashState.Get("clientType") == "server" {
var id, userIDhero, heroName, online string
err := fm.db.stmtGetHeroByID.QueryRow(owner).Scan(&id, &userIDhero, &heroName, &online)
if err != nil {
logrus.Println("Persona not worthy!")
return
}
if !ok { //check
logrus.Println("something's wrong")
return
}
userId = userIDhero
logrus.Println("Server updating stats")
}
// Get current stats from DB
// Make args list for the statement->heroID userID, key1, key2, key3,..
stats := make(map[string]*stat)
var argsGet []interface{}
statsKeys := make(map[string]string)
argsGet = append(argsGet, owner)
argsGet = append(argsGet, userId)
keys, _ := strconv.Atoi(answer["u."+convert(i)+".s.[]"])
for j := 0; j < keys; j++ {
argsGet = append(argsGet, answer["u."+convert(i)+".s."+convert(j)+".k"])
statsKeys[answer["u."+convert(i)+".s."+convert(j)+".k"]] = convert(j)
}
rows, err := fm.db.getStatsStatement(keys).Query(argsGet...)
if err != nil {
logrus.Errorln("Failed gettings stats for hero "+owner, err.Error())
}
if AFK {
logrus.Println("client afk")
return
}
// Get all stats to be sent
count := 0
for rows.Next() {
var userID, heroID, statsKey, statsValue string
err := rows.Scan(&userID, &heroID, &statsKey, &statsValue)
if err != nil {
logrus.Errorln("Issue with database:", err.Error())
}
intValue, err := strconv.ParseFloat(statsValue, 64)
if err != nil {
intValue = 0
}
stats[statsKey] = &stat{
text: statsValue,
value: intValue,
}
delete(statsKeys, statsKey)
count++
}
if AFK {
logrus.Println("Client AFK")
return
}
// Send stats not found with "" value
for key := range statsKeys {
stats[key] = &stat{
text: "",
value: 1,
}
count++
}
// End getStats routine
// Generate our argument list for the statement -> userId, owner, key1, value1, userId, owner, key2, value2, userId, owner
var args []interface{}
keys, _ = strconv.Atoi(answer["u."+convert(i)+".s.[]"])
for j := 0; j < keys; j++ {
if answer["u."+convert(i)+".s."+convert(j)+".ut"] != "3" {
logrus.Println("NewUpdate:", answer["u."+convert(i)+".s."+convert(j)+".k"], answer["u."+convert(i)+".s."+convert(j)+".t"], answer["u."+convert(i)+".s."+convert(j)+".ut"], answer["u."+convert(i)+".s."+convert(j)+".v"], answer["u."+convert(i)+".s."+convert(j)+".pt"])
}
key := answer["u."+convert(i)+".s."+convert(j)+".k"]
value := answer["u."+convert(i)+".s."+convert(j)+".t"]
//????
if value == "" {
logrus.Println("Updating stat", key+":", answer["u."+convert(i)+".s."+convert(j)+".v"], "+", stats[key].value)
// We are dealing with a number
value = answer["u."+convert(i)+".s."+convert(j)+".v"]
// ut = 3 when we need to add up / if you level up = 0
if answer["u."+convert(i)+".s."+convert(j)+".ut"] == "3" {
intValue, err := strconv.ParseFloat(value, 64)
if err != nil {
// Couldn't transfer it to a number, skip updating this stat
logrus.Errorln("Skipping stat "+key, err)
event.Client.Answer(&codec.Packet{
Send: event.Process.HEX,
Message: rank,
Content: ansUpdateStats{TXN: rankUpdateStats},
})
return
}
if intValue <= 0 || event.Client.HashState.Get("clientType") == "server" || key == "m_ct0" || key == "ks" || key == "ds"|| key == "c_ltp" || key == "c_sln" || key == "c_ltm" || key == "c_slm" || key == "c_wmid0" || key == "c_wmid1" || key == "c_tut" || key == "c_wmid2" {
// limit keys for server only(TODO CHANGE THIS)
newValue := stats[key].value + intValue
if key == "c_wallet_hero" && newValue < 0 {
logrus.Errorln("Negative STATS", key)
event.Client.Answer(&codec.Packet{
Send: event.Process.HEX,
Message: rank,
Content: ansUpdateStats{TXN: rankUpdateStats},
})
return
}
value = strconv.FormatFloat(newValue, 'f', 4, 64)
} else {
logrus.Errorln("Not allowed to process stat", key)
event.Client.Answer(&codec.Packet{
Send: event.Process.HEX,
Message: rank,
Content: ansUpdateStats{TXN: rankUpdateStats},
})
return
}
}
}
//select the values for each insert/update,
logrus.Println("========Updating STATS======SUCCESS===:", userId, owner, key, value)
args = append(args, userId)
args = append(args, owner)
args = append(args, key)
args = append(args, value)
}
_, err = fm.db.setStatsStatement(keys).Exec(args...)
if err != nil {
logrus.Errorln("Failed setting stats for hero "+owner, err.Error())
}
}
event.Client.Answer(&codec.Packet{
Send: event.Process.HEX,
Message: rank,
Content: ans,
})
}
